In this volume, contributors look at how the destruction of tariff barriers on a world scale opens the weaker economies to the power of the transnational corporations, and often leads to greater impoverishment of already poor countries and peoples.

They discuss strategies and ideas for the creation of an economic climate which would allow free and fair trade for everyone in the 21st century.
